Hi Volunteer 19. If the lift works correctly after reset by switching off the power and switching it on, most probably it has nothing to do with the hydraulic system, but is related to the door system.
Has the technician disabled relevelling?
1. Maybe after standing all night the piston is sinking and the lift is slipping past the door zone sensor. And if this happens, the door won't open when a call is registered at the first floor. But technically it should answer other floor calls. Have you checked calling the lift from the upper floors when this happens?
2. Or maybe after some time period the door circuit is timing off and is not coming on when a call is registered.

I think it is point 1, and when power is switched off and on, the lift travels to the floor to reset its count and reenters the doorzone again to make the doors operate.Since you say that the lift works fine the whole day, I suspect it is a sinking/relevelling disabled problem.
